About Bank1

Summary

Predicted to enable enzyme binding activity; signaling adaptor activity; and signaling receptor binding activity. Predicted to be involved in several processes, including negative regulation of B cell activation; negative regulation of protein kinase B signaling; and positive regulation of peptidyl-tyrosine phosphorylation. Predicted to act upstream of or within negative regulation of gene expression; positive regulation of MAPK cascade; and response to bacterium. Predicted to be located in perinuclear region of cytoplasm. Human ortholog(s) of this gene implicated in autoimmune disease (multiple) and systemic scleroderma (multiple). Orthologous to human BANK1 (B cell scaffold protein with ankyrin repeats 1). [provided by Alliance of Genome Resources, Apr 2022]
